What is the RHS test?
The Radiation Health and Safety test is a national exam for dental assistants. The Dental Assisting National Board gives the test. Many states use it to approve dental assistants to take dental X rays.
The test covers radiation rules. It covers how to protect patients and yourself. It covers how to use X ray equipment safely. It checks that you know how to position patients. It checks that you can follow state and federal laws.
The test has questions on digital X rays. It has questions on film. It has questions on errors and how to fix them. It also covers how to store and handle images.
